Guangdong beats Sichuan 74-68 in women's basketball championship contest at 15th National Games

Yang Shuyu (L) and Yang Liwei celebrate on the podium after helping Guangdong beat Sichuan in the women's basketball final at China's 15th National Games in Foshan, November 15, 2025. /Weibo

Guangdong outplayed Sichuan 74-68 in the women's basketball final at China's 15th National Games, with Yang Shuyu leading the way by scoring a game-high 22 points in Foshan on Saturday.

Both squads featured several national team members.

Guangdong started quickly, as Yang Shuyu found Chen Mingling for a layup and an early 9-4 lead. Yang Liwei's three-pointer pushed the competition co-host's advantage to 12-8.

Sichuan bounced back in the second quarter, with Li Yuan passing to Gao Song, whose three-pointer tied the contest at 28-28.

Chen powered to the rim, putting Guangdong ahead 38-36, and Yang Shuyu drained three of her game-high 22 points as part of an 11-0 run that extended the co-host's edge to double digits.

Li Yuan again set up Gao for a three-pointer, helping Sichuan cut the deficit to eight. But the team's defense was exploited by Yang Shuyu for an easy layup.

Guangdong went on to win by six points, claiming gold and topping the podium in front of an ecstatic home crowd.
